SMG Yonsei Hospital Achieves Consecutive Successes in Urology Surgeries for Super-Aged Patients
SMG Yonsei Hospital announced on the 6th that it successfully performed urology surgeries on super-elderly patients.
Oh Jeong-hyun, Head of Urology at SMG Yonsei Hospital, successfully completed a flexible endoscopic kidney stone removal surgery on a super-elderly patient aged 100. The patient had been living a relatively healthy life at home but began experiencing symptoms such as hematuria and flank pain in early July 2023, prompting a visit to Yonsei Hospital.
Flexible endoscopic kidney stone removal is a minimally invasive endoscopic surgery in which an endoscope is inserted through the urethra into the ureter to crush and remove stones. This procedure generally causes less pain and requires a shorter hospital stay. However, since the surgery was performed on a super-elderly patient, deciding to proceed was not easy.

View original imageOh Jeong-hyun, who performed the surgery, said, “It was true that we were concerned because the patient was super-elderly. We reviewed various possibilities before the surgery and proceeded with the belief that it was the best choice, so we are relieved that the outcome was satisfactory.”
Recently, Dr. Oh also successfully performed radical cystectomy and urostomy surgeries on two elderly bladder cancer patients aged 88.
The patient's guardian expressed gratitude, saying, “I thought surgery would be impossible because my mother (grandmother, mother-in-law) is elderly. I am thankful to the medical staff and hospital personnel who gave us trust and confidence during the consultation process with Dr. Oh Jeong-hyun before the surgery.”
